Foundation repair services focus on addressing iss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ically involve inspecting the foundation to identify problems such as cracks, settling, or shifting. Once issues are diagnosed, contractors may employ various techniques like underpinning, piering, or slab jacking to restore the foundation’s stability. The goal is to prevent further damage, improve safety, and ensure the property remains structurally sound over time.
Many foundation problems are caused by soil movement, moisture changes, or poor construction practices. These issues can lead to uneven settling, cracks in walls or floors, and doors or windows that no longer function properly. Foundation repair services help resolve these problems by stabilizing the foundation, preventing further deterioration, and mitigating the risk of costly damages down the line. Addressing foundation concerns early can also help preserve the value and safety of the property.
Properties that commonly require foundation repair include residential homes, especially those built on expansive clay or unstable soil, as well as commercial buildings and multi-family complexes. Older structures are often more susceptible to foundation issues due to age and wear, but newer buildings can also experience problems if construction was not properly executed or if environmental conditions change. Discover typical Foundation Repair project ranges for Elkins Park, PA.
Foundation Repair Cost - The typical cost range for foundation repairs varies from approximately $2,500 to $10,000,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. Smaller cracks and minor issues t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um, while major foundation work can be significantly more expensive.
Average Expenses - For standard foundation stabilization or crack repairs, local service providers often charge between $3,000 and $7,000. Costs may increase for more complex projects such as full foundation replacements or extensive underpinning.
Factors Influencing Costs - The total cost can vary based on factors like soil conditions, foundation size, and accessibility. In Elkins Park, PA, typical projects might fall within the general ranges but can differ based on specific site conditions.
Cost Estimates - When contacting local pros, expect estimates to range from roughly $2,500 for minor repairs to over $15,000 for comprehensive foundation replacement. Accurate quotes depend on an on-site assessment by a professional contractor.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s can include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around window frames or exterior walls.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but repairs often range from a few days to several weeks.
Are foundation repairs disruptive to daily life? Some repair methods may cause minimal disruption, but it depends on the specific approach and scope of work involved.
What should I consider when choosing a foundation repair contractor? It is important to review their experience, reputation, and the range of services offered, and to contact multiple providers for consultations.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; a professional assessment can determine if repairs are needed based on crack size, location, and progression.
